Individuals in Cross Disciplinary Controls are responsible for multiple activities within the Controls capabilities such as assessment & design local, regional and global controls, MRA’s, New Products, Regulatory Reporting, Operational Risk Events and/or Governance Reporting & Analysis for effective end to end oversight, design, implementation, and execution of controls. Individuals in this role may cover a broad range of in-business/function risk and control responsibilities rather than focusing on one specific role. The role involves close liaison with the global Risk and Control teams to ensure appropriate understanding, access to and the correct application of the Citi guidelines.
